THIS MAGIC MO E T This year on February 10, Les Bon- nes Aimes sponsored their 2nd annual Valentines Dance. The dance was held from 8 to 12 in the gym, which was beautifully dec- orated with pink, white and red hearts, roses and streamers. Throughout the dance refreshments were served. by members of Les Bon- nes Aimes while everyone danced to the music of Right. At approxi- mately 11:30 the Valentine Court was announced.
